Norway has triumphantly qualified for its first World Cup since 1998, bolstered by striker Erling Haaland’s stellar performance. The 25-year-old Manchester City ace netted two goals in Norway’s notable 4-1 victory over Italy at the iconic San Siro stadium. This achievement caps off an extraordinary qualifying campaign where Haaland scored an impressive 16 goals, outpacing any other European player in the 2026 World Cup qualifiers.
Among his remarkable achievements, Haaland scored five goals during Norway’s 11-1 triumph against Moldova and consistently found the net in each of the eight matches he played. His impressive form has received widespread recognition, placing him ahead of top competitors, including England's Harry Kane and Netherlands’ Memphis Depay, both of whom scored eight goals.
Post-match, Haaland expressed his elation regarding the team's accomplishment. “It’s amazing. I’m proud, and this is truly fantastic. Winning 4-1 here shows our unpredictability,” he remarked. Norway's coach, Stale Solbakken, emphasized Haaland’s pivotal role, referring to him as “a goal machine,” and noting the admiration from Italian fans despite their loss.
Haaland's impact transcends mere scoring. His towering six-foot-five frame, coupled with incredible skill, makes him one of football’s most feared forwards. During Norway's 4-1 win against Estonia, he showcased leadership by delivering a passionate halftime speech to uplift his teammates. In a country of just under six million, Haaland's dedication is celebrated, with murals and a three-meter wooden statue—though stolen in 2022—signifying his community influence.
For Haaland, participating in the World Cup symbolizes more than individual success; it’s a landmark achievement for Norwegian football as a whole. “We've dismantled barriers and improved as players,” he stated, highlighting the emergence of promising talents like Antonio Nusa and Oscar Bobb, both of whom have featured for Manchester City. “We need to appreciate this moment, especially for a small nation like ours. It feels like the dawn of something significant.”
